Aligning Sales Call Templates with Training Objectives
Aligning sales call templates with training objectives is essential for fostering an effective sales environment. Sales call planning serves as a bridge between knowledge acquired during training and real-world application. When sales teams utilize tailored call templates, they can ensure their daily interactions reflect their training goals, making each call a learning opportunity.
To effectively align sales calls with training objectives, consider the following key points. First, identify the desired outcomes of your training—what specific skills should your sales reps demonstrate? Next, develop call templates that incorporate these skills, emphasizing critical techniques such as questioning and active listening. Lastly, integrate regular feedback mechanisms to continuously refine these templates. By doing so, you can create a dynamic sales environment where ongoing learning and improvement are at the forefront, ultimately leading to better performance and achievement of sales goals.
Steps to Define Effective Sales Call Planning
Effective Sales Call Planning is crucial for optimizing your sales team's performance. The first step involves clearly identifying your target market, including the key decision-makers you aim to reach. Understanding this demographic helps tailor your approach, enabling your sales representatives to engage more effectively. Next, create a structured prospecting process that includes tailored scripts for initial calls, voicemails, and follow-up emails. Each interaction should be meticulously designed to qualify leads and drive meaningful conversations.
Additionally, consider regular critiques of recorded calls as an essential practice. Using feedback to refine techniques fosters continuous improvement and adaptability among sales members. It's vital for sales managers to encourage an environment where learning from both successes and setbacks is valued. Ultimately, these steps enhance Sales Call Planning by aligning methodologies with training objectives, ensuring every call is purposeful and productive.

- HubSpot Sales: Streamlining Follow-Ups
Sales call planning is an essential aspect of a successful sales strategy. Streamlining follow-ups can significantly enhance your outreach effectiveness. Effective follow-ups ensure that no opportunity for connection is lost, allowing sales teams to build stronger relationships with prospects. By implementing streamlined processes through the right tools, sales professionals can manage their interactions seamlessly.
To optimize your follow-up strategy, consider incorporating these key elements into your sales call planning:
Automated Reminders: Utilizing reminder systems can help ensure that follow-ups occur within a specified timeframe. This reduces the chance of overlooking potential leads.
Tailored Follow-Up Templates: Create templates that cater to various scenarios. This can save time while still providing a personalized touch that resonates with prospects.
Analysis of Past Interactions: Reviewing previous conversations allows for more informed follow-ups. Understanding the history can significantly enhance the context provided to the prospect when reconnecting.
By focusing on these strategies, you enhance the overall efficiency of your sales process while reinforcing the goals of your training programs.

- Trello: Organizing Sales Calls
Trello serves as an excellent tool for organizing sales calls, aligning perfectly with the principles of effective sales call planning. By setting up boards, lists, and cards, sales teams can map out their call strategies, prioritize leads, and manage follow-ups systematically. This organized approach helps not only in streamlining the process but also in ensuring that every team member is on the same page regarding upcoming calls and client needs.
Integrating Trello into weekly sales planning allows for greater accountability and transparency among team members. Each card can contain details about the prospect, notes from previous interactions, and next steps, transforming chaotic information into structured action items. This structured format significantly enhances training goals by providing a clear visual of where each sales call stands in the pipeline, fostering better preparation and ultimately driving sales success.
